A leading confectionery company in Ferrara is seeking a Sanitation Technician responsible for managing sanitation procedures and ensuring compliance with food safety standards. The role requires at least 2 years experience in the food industry, strong communication skills, and the ability to manage cleaning processes and chemical use. The position offers a competitive hourly wage of $23.50 plus a shift differential, along with comprehensive benefits including health insurance and a 401(k).
The Sanitation Technician will plan, direct, and control daily and nightly cleaning activities to meet established standards. Position is responsible for following proper procedures to clean industrialized equipment, ensuring adherence to food safety standards and assisting in minimizing downtime. This position requires knowledge and awareness of manufacturing and industrial sites. Protective gear will be required where appropriate. Position requires ability to work varying start times, overtime and weekends dependent on business needs. Ability to walk or stand for prolonged periods; ability to bend, stoop, reach and lift up to 50 pounds repetitively.
